- DAW runs similar times to Pure
- Pure posts 700whp+ dynos - People still claim DAW is only good for 600whp C'mon guys. Make it make sense. Their hp claim is based on the flow rating of the turbo, which they have provided in a few forums. That's more than even pure has provided. And that's the same way any other major turbo manufacturer calculates their turbo's hp ratings. But these companies do R&D by trial and error, not an elaborate test process. So you're being unrealistic to expect any hyrbid turbo manufacturer to offer some of the detail you're asking. Especially in such a competitive market. If it's that important to you, get a proper big turbo kit with a proven full frame turbo. A hybrid has always been and will always be the budget choice. |

without knowing the size of the turbos we will never know, the pictures i have seen seem to me that pure is the bigger turbo. as of now i believe pure has higher dyno numbers and quicker dragy times. Sean of DAW discredits dynos and the only car i've seen a dyno of was trevors who sells them. the tuners i have talked to all say the pure breathes better and are easier to tune. i have a DAW sitting waiting to go in when i have time but if i knew i could have got a Pure 800 and not wait 6 months i probably would have gone that route. i am not chasing numbers either, 550whp to 600hp and im fine, im 6mt rwd. i just need it to hold up for 30-45 minutes on the track at a clip. most of the people pushing DAW on the FB pages have financial interest in them. only nice on the b58 is the install is a breeze compared to the n54.
